<?phpset_time_limit(0);
if (isset($_get['dir']))
else
$auto = 1;
$basedir = dirname(__file__)."/include";
checkdir(
$basedir
);
function checkdir($basedir
)else
} }
closedir($dh
);
} }
function checkbom ($filename
) else
} else
return ("bom not found.");
} function rewrite ($filename, $data
)
?>
使用方法說明:
新建乙個檔案,然後把上面的**複製在檔案裡,然後把此檔案放在**根目錄下,執行此檔案,就可以達到目的清除bom,謹記一定要放在**根目錄下面!
使用php清除bom示例
核心 function checkbom filename else else return bom not found.php清除莫明輸出 用於輸出前把前面所有輸出清空 只要在headewww.cppcns.comr前連用兩個函式,就可以解決.ob get clean ob clean heade...
php中BOM頭如何除去
最近在做專案的時候,發現給別人返回的資料總是多3個字串,經過半天的排查發現有兩個檔案都包含了bom頭,表示坑的站不住,下面就是解決的辦法 此檔案用於快速測試utf8編碼的檔案是不是加了bom,並可自動移除 basedir 修改此行為需要檢測的目錄,點表示當前目錄 auto 1 是否自動移除發現的bo...
PHP去除BOM頭的方法
但是php在設計之初並沒有考慮到bom頭的問題,所以在編譯碼的時候很容易出現問題 比如今天遇到的問題,json decode,當解碼的string有bom頭的時候json decode就解析失敗,返回null。為什麼不自動檢測並去除bom頭呢。小吐槽 試了兩種方式能去除掉 1 2 3 result ...